Here's the CatMan's Tychus. Project specs: Cascade 220 in black and charcoal grey done on #9 Brittanys. The yarn is held doubled which I found to be a pain in the patootie, but it finished nicely. If I was knitting it again, I would cast on a few more stitches to make it a bit longer when the brim is rolled up.
